Data processing: structural design – modeling – simulation – and em – Emulation – In-circuit emulator
Reexamination Certificate
2011-04-19
2011-04-19
Shah, Kamini S (Department: 2128)
Data processing: structural design, modeling, simulation, and em
Emulation
In-circuit emulator
C703S017000, C703S020000, C703S023000, C703S024000, C703S027000, C714S028000, C714S029000, C714S030000, C714S038110, C714S724000, C716S030000, C716S030000, C716S030000, C717S130000, C717S134000
Reexamination Certificate
active
07930165
ABSTRACT:
A method and corresponding equipment for emulation of a target programmable unit, which has at least one CPU, by means of an external emulation device, which is coupled to the target programmable unit by means of a communication link, comprising: transferring predetermined initialization data through the communication link to the emulation device for initializing the emulation; transferring through the communication link to the emulation device a CPU clock signal and emulation data; emulating the target programmable unit in the external emulation device using the transferred emulation data; ascertaining respective trace data from the emulation in the external emulation device and storing and/or outputting the trace data; deriving respective target integrity-control data and emulation integrity-control data from respective target-internal data and emulation-internal data; and transferring the derived target integrity-control data from the target programmable unit to the external emulation device.
REFERENCES:
patent: 5574927 (1996-11-01), Scantlin
patent: 5600579 (1997-02-01), Steinmetz, Jr.
patent: 5748875 (1998-05-01), Tzori
patent: 5751982 (1998-05-01), Morley
patent: 5771240 (1998-06-01), Tobin et al.
patent: 5794005 (1998-08-01), Steinman
patent: 5838948 (1998-11-01), Bunza
patent: 5850345 (1998-12-01), Son
patent: 5881267 (1999-03-01), Dearth et al.
patent: 5903744 (1999-05-01), Tseng et al.
patent: 5937154 (1999-08-01), Tegethoff
patent: 5943490 (1999-08-01), Sample
patent: 5963736 (1999-10-01), Sarno et al.
patent: 5970240 (1999-10-01), Chen et al.
patent: 5978584 (1999-11-01), Nishibata et al.
patent: 6009256 (1999-12-01), Tseng et al.
patent: 6026230 (2000-02-01), Lin et al.
patent: 6117181 (2000-09-01), Dearth et al.
patent: 6141636 (2000-10-01), Sarno et al.
patent: 6173243 (2001-01-01), Lowe et al.
patent: 6230119 (2001-05-01), Mitchell
patent: 6609247 (2003-08-01), Dua et al.
patent: 6684169 (2004-01-01), Masella et al.
patent: 6715043 (2004-03-01), Stevens
patent: 6718485 (2004-04-01), Reiser
patent: 6751583 (2004-06-01), Clarke et al.
patent: 6785873 (2004-08-01), Tseng
patent: 6826748 (2004-11-01), Hohensee et al.
patent: 6954923 (2005-10-01), Yates et al.
patent: 6973417 (2005-12-01), Maxwell et al.
patent: 6978233 (2005-12-01), Burns
patent: 6978462 (2005-12-01), Adler et al.
patent: 7143019 (2006-11-01), Gabele et al.
patent: 7440884 (2008-10-01), Beletsky et al.
patent: 7480609 (2009-01-01), Cavanagh et al.
patent: 2002/0161568 (2002-10-01), Sample et al.
patent: 2003/0071165 (2003-04-01), Fiebick et al.
patent: 2003/0101039 (2003-05-01), Gabele et al.
patent: 2003/0101040 (2003-05-01), Nightingale
patent: 2003/0225565 (2003-12-01), Garcia et al.
patent: 2004/0015885 (2004-01-01), Akatsuka
patent: 2004/0093507 (2004-05-01), Courcambeck et al.
patent: 2004/0111252 (2004-06-01), Burgun et al.
patent: 2004/0148153 (2004-07-01), Beletsky et al.
patent: 2005/0005063 (2005-01-01), Liu et al.
patent: 2006/0074622 (2006-04-01), Scott et al.
patent: 2006/0143522 (2006-06-01), Multhaup et al.
patent: 2008/0288719 (2008-11-01), Schmitt et al.
patent: 2010/0161306 (2010-06-01), Burgun et al.
patent: WO 2006/117377 (2006-11-01), None
MacNamee et al. “Emerging On-Chip Debugging Techniques for Real-Time Embedded Systems”, Computing and Control Engineering Journal, Dec. 2000.
Tsal et al. “A Noninterference Monitoring and Replay Mechanism for Real-Time Software Testing and Debugging”, IEEE Transactions on Software Engineering, vol. 16, No. 8, Aug. 1990.
Mayer et al. “Boosting Debugging Support for Complex Systems on Chip”, IEEE Computer Society, 2007.
Hu et al. “TraceDo: An On-Chip Trace System for Real-Time Debug and Optimization in Multiprocessor SoC”, 2006.
Melear et al. “Emulation Techniques for Microcontrollers with Internal Caches and Multiple Execution Units”, IEEE 1997.
Nanda et al. “MemorIES: A Programmable, Real-Time Hardware Emulation Tool for Multiprocessor Server Design”, ASPLOS 2000.
Lange Alexander
Weiss Alexander
Accemic GmbH & Co. KG
Patel Shambhavi
Shah Kamini S
Ware Fressola Van Der Sluys & Adolphson LLP
LandOfFree
Procedure and device for emulating a programmable unit... does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Procedure and device for emulating a programmable unit..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Procedure and device for emulating a programmable unit... will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-2690190